发电电动机定子绕组不等节距支路磁势谐波分析

         

摘要

为了研究抽水蓄能电站特定水头非常规绕组发电电动机磁动势谐波,首先对以主波和二极波作为基波的两种求解定子绕组谐波磁势的解析表达方式进行了分析,接着采用以二极波作为基波的磁势求解方法对由不等节距线圈组成的定子不平衡或平衡支路的磁动势进行了谐波分析,并计算得到不同节距组合支路方案的不平衡度.结果表明支路主波节距系数越小,支路主波磁势不平衡度越大.最后有限元结果验证了分析方法的准确性.%For discussing the harmonic magnetic motive force of an irregular winding generator/motor of a specific head pumped storage power plant,two kinds of analytic expression of stator winding harmonic magnetic motive force respectively based on the fundamental wave of main wave or two-pole wave are firstly analyzed.Then the harmonic magnetic motive force of unequal-pitch balanced or unbalanced branch are calculated by the method based on the fundamental wave of two-pole wave,and the unbalance degrees of different branch connections are gained.Results show that the lower branch pitch factor is,the larger branch main wave magnetic motive force.Finally,the parameters are calculated by finite element method to validate the creditability of the calculation results of the above analytical method.
